The Daystate air rifles: good technological solutions and high reliability. Two models Red Wolf and Pulsar - particularly deserve attention.
A lot of airguns companies use pressure regulators in their solutions - this is the mechanical part for maintaining a constant pressure in the firing chamber. The reductor has movement parts and his lifetime is limited. Mechanical reducers (regulators) require systematic maintenance.
The Daystate Pulsar, Red Wolf has electronic pressure sensor ( temperature compensated ) and the power are reulated electronicaly.
What it mean ? - this solution will be operates reliable for long time or end of live the pressure sensor ( i am thinking ~ 10 million full pressure cycles )

The Daystate Pulsar is powered from 6xAA batteries but you can use 7xAA rechargable batteries with new the battery container .
You can apply 6 AA batteries, but this requires changing the level of the "battery indicator".
remove the battery container and cover of electronic.
Discharge high voltage capacitor via the resistor ~150-300R/0.5W for 20 - 30 seconds. Check voltage on the capacitor ( left pin of coil connector and "-" electrode ) and make sure that the capacitor is empty ( without voltage ).
if you add a parallel resistor, the "low battery" level will be lower.
